What is CVE-2025-29287?

An arbitrary file upload vulnerability in the ueditor component of MCMS v5.4.3 permits attackers to upload malicious files, potentially allowing for remote code execution. This weakness arises when the application fails to adequately validate uploaded files, enabling an attacker to exploit the system by executing arbitrary code on the server. Organizations using this version of MCMS should take immediate steps to mitigate this risk by implementing stricter file upload validations and applying security patches.
